It states that this wooden board was made at the Caledonia Factory, Beith in Ayrshire.  The sticker also tells you that this was a special piece made to celebrate with Centenery of the Scottish Co-operative Wholesale Society (SCWS) in 1968.

The SCWS was founded in 1868 to serve the Scottish co-operative movement as a wholesaler. Membership was open only to registered co-operative societies and employees of the society.

Syd Walker is a very interesting man. He was born in Birmingham in 1926, and grew up in Bournville, where his parents worked at Cadbury’s. During World War Two he was called up as a Bevin Boy and worked in the coal mines until he was invalided out in 1946. 

He studed at Ruskin Hall and Birmingham College of Arts and Crafts, and later taught art in various colleges. He married Elizabeth Ritchie and moved back to her home town of Montrose. Herein 1957, he set up his own business – a shop in Bridge Street, with nearby pottery and gallery.

Syd Walker sadly passed in 2015. His life and work was celebrated in a retrospective exhibition at Montrose Museum in late 2016.

Syd’s work has been exhibited in Britain, France, Holland and the USA, and his work is in private collections throughout the world, including those of the Royal Family.
